Free to Download: Harbinger Beta RPG rules

August 10, 2020 by Andrew Girdwood Leave a Comment

Harbinger is a grim, weird and wonderful science-fantasy RPG and it uses D&D's 5e ruleset.

Free to Download: Valiant Entertainment partner with DriveThruComics

August 18, 2014 by Andrew Girdwood Leave a Comment

We’d seen Valiant get a little cosy with OneBookShelf over at DriveThruRPG as the Valiant Universe RPG launched. DriveThruRPG had the exclusive and Valiant helped with temptations like the free to download Valiant RPG QS.…
